Minecraft players are finally getting that graphics update they’ve been waiting for, and they won’t have to wait long to get it either.

Now Minecraft isn’t a bad looking game by any means but unless you’re playing on PC you can’t get the most out of it when it comes to visuals. While the blocks themselves can’t look exceptional given the artstyle the lighting can play a big part in the game’s overall aesthetic, yet it’s been lacking for quite some time.

Vibrant Visuals aims to fix that problem by giving players a refresh to their game, and it’s out sooner than you’d think.

You can check out some of the changes on the official Minecraft blog but I’d recommend checking out the YouTube video instead, which features plenty of before-and-after shots with the new lighting included.

Advert

The sunsets, torches, even the water all look drastically different and improved, so it’s an update you’ll want to play with when you next boot up the game.

For those that want a more classic feel to their game though, you don’t need to play with the new lighting effects, you can simply switch them off in the settings so if you have your own suite of mods that improve the visuals for you, feel free to keep using them.

As for a release date, Bedrock players will get to experience the new lighting tomorrow, 17 June, but those on the Java edition will have to wait just a bit longer until their version of the game is updated.

It’s been a long time coming, and it’s a shame many players will have to wait a tiny bit more but at least we know it’s on the way.
